MR-02 compact motor support

This aluminium motor mount fitted with an SSG graphite plate is a compact upgrade aimed at Mini-Z owners using MR-02 chassis patterns. The machined aluminium base and slim graphite plate provide a low stack height solution that secures the motor assembly while keeping overall weight down for tight indoor tracks.

Function and compatibility: the unit replaces the stock motor interface for MR-02 RM patterns and references the MR-015 mounting layout, offering a stiffer mount to help retain gear mesh and motor alignment through close corners and sudden acceleration. It is intended as a tuning and durability part rather than a motor power upgrade.

Fitting advice: remove the original motor mount and transfer any reusable screws and bearings to the new mount, making sure the SSG graphite plate lines up so motor clearance and pinion engagement remain consistent. Check gear mesh after installation and rotate the drivetrain by hand to ensure there is no binding. Use the original hex screws and an appropriate hex driver for final tightening; take care not to over-torque graphite contact areas.

Tuning tips and upkeep: this mount is useful when altering motor position for different pinions or when experimenting with chassis flex and weight balance. Inspect the graphite plate edges for wear and the mounting faces for any burrs, and re-check motor screw tightness after a few run sessions.

It is made for Kyosho Mini-Z MR-02 RM mounting patterns and references the MR-015 motor mount dimensions for fitment.
Most users reuse the stock hex screws and compatible spacers; no extra hardware is normally supplied with the mount.
Fit the motor, set pinion mesh using a strip or finger-rotation method, then tighten screws and manually rotate the drivetrain to verify smooth free movement.
